It’s carnival time in many towns with lively parades, musicians and elaborate costumes. Carnival in Switzerland may not be quite the spectacle that it is in Rio, but anybody who thinks the Swiss are conservative may be surprised at the festivities. During the carnival season, participants let their hair down and enjoy life to the fullest. Masks and costumes help people take on a new identity while they parade through the streets. Carnival is held throughout Switzerland, but the dates and details vary from canton to canton. It is normally just before or just after the beginning of Lent. Carnival is best known in Basel, but it’s also lively in Zurich, Lucerne and Fribourg.
The return of the month of May has always been a time of rejoicing and celebrations, marked by special customs in different regions. In Begnins at Lake Geneva, such a local custom has been preserved for centuries. It is now a festival which is entirely reserved to children, delighting them with presents, games, tea parties and other entertainment. Other special celebrations take place in Gallen and Vaud.
